Let’s talk honestly.
How many students in Nagaland reach Class 12 and still don’t know what they want to become? How many parents spend lakhs on education without a clear roadmap? How many teachers finish syllabus but feel something is missing?
This is not about blaming anyone.This is about fixing a system that starts too late.
Every year more than 1.4 million aspirants appear for exams conducted by the Union Public Service Commission.Less than 1% get selected.State exams under the Nagaland Public Service Commission are also fiercely competitive.Thousands compete.Few succeed. Now ask yourself.Are our students preparing early enough?Or are they preparing emotionally after pressure hits?
Hiekha + NagaNext Educational Initiatives was created because we saw the pattern.
Class 8–9.Children are curious.But nobody talks to them about careers. Class 10.Pressure begins.Stream decisions are made based on friends or fear.
Class 11–12.Panic starts.Coaching begins.Doubt grows.Confidence shakes.
Why are we waiting until Class 12 to talk about destiny?
Students,let me ask you directly.Do you know your strengths?Do you know what skills will matter in the next 10 years?The world is changing fast.Technology companies like OpenAI are transforming industries.Cities like Bengaluru are producing innovators every year.Skill is replacing excuses. Teachers,you see talent before anyone else.Are we identifying it early?Or are we waiting for board marks to define potential? Parents,you sacrifice silently.But sacrifice without strategy is risk.Are we guiding with data or with tradition?
This initiative stands on three simple actions. Start early in Class 8.Aptitude discovery.Basic communication.Digital awareness.Remove fear early. Guide clearly in Class 10.Stream selection based on strength,not social pressure.Parent-teacher-student decisions together.
Train seriously in Class 11–12.Competitive exam foundation.Discipline systems.Interview readiness.Mental strength.Real world exposure.
No drama.No false promises.Just structure.
Nagaland does not lack intelligence.We lack early direction.If we keep starting late,we will keep losing years.If we start early,we build leaders. Look at a classroom in any Naga village.That quiet student at the back could be a civil servant,entrepreneur,policy maker,or national leader.But only if someone guides on time.
This is not just coaching.This is prevention of confusion.This is protection of dreams. Hiekha + NagaNext Educational Initiatives is choosing to act early.Because another generation cannot afford to wake up at 22 and ask,“What now?”
